The primary function of an efficient cell separation system is to deliver high purity and viability of isolated cells. Key features often include magnetic and density gradient separation techniques, which make the process efficient and reliable. Most systems are equipped with user-friendly interfaces that allow scientists to monitor and control the cell separation process in real-time. Additionally, some models come with automated features that drastically reduce manual intervention, leading to consistent results.

While these systems bring numerous advantages, it’s essential to balance that with an understanding of their drawbacks. One significant advantage is the high throughput capability, making them suitable for large-scale operations. Users frequently express satisfaction with the quality of cell isolation, which is critical for success in downstream applications. However, some systems may have a steep learning curve for new users, requiring thorough training to maximize their full potential. Maintenance and calibration of these devices can also incur additional costs and time, which could be a consideration for smaller laboratories.

Pricing for cell separation systems in the market varies widely based on features and capabilities. Generally, you can expect to pay anywhere from $5,000 to over $50,000 for advanced systems, depending on the sophistication of the technology and the manufacturer. When evaluating the cost, understanding the long-term value is crucial. Investing in a high-quality system not only boosts efficiency but also enhances the reliability of experimental results, ultimately saving time and resources in the lab.
